Why Cloudflare Stock Climbed Today
Yahoo Finance· 2026-02-11 19:28
Core Insights - Cloudflare's stock experienced a significant increase following a positive revenue forecast for the upcoming year, with shares rising over 5% and peaking at 13% during the day [1] - The company's revenue for the fourth quarter rose by 34% year over year, reaching $614.5 million, driven by the growing adoption of AI-powered applications [1][2] - Cloudflare's adjusted net income increased by 55% to $106.8 million, translating to $0.28 per share, slightly exceeding Wall Street's expectations of $0.27 per share [3] Financial Projections - For 2026, Cloudflare anticipates revenue growth of approximately 29%, projecting total revenue of $2.79 billion, along with adjusted earnings per share expected to rise to $1.12 from $0.93 in 2025 [4] - The CEO expressed strong confidence in the company's positioning to benefit from the rise of agentic AI, indicating that Cloudflare is well-prepared for this transformative phase of the Internet [2][4] Market Positioning - Cloudflare is positioned as a key platform for the new generation of web users, referred to as "agents," which is expected to create a positive feedback loop that enhances demand for its services [3] - The company's focus on performance, security, and networking services is expected to be bolstered by the increasing number of AI agents utilizing its platform [3]
Cloudflare(NET) - 2025 Q4 - Earnings Call Transcript
2026-02-10 23:02
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company achieved revenue of $614.5 million in Q4 2025, representing a 34% year-over-year increase [6][22] - The number of customers paying more than $100,000 per year increased by 23% year-over-year, totaling 4,298 [6][23] - The dollar-based net retention rate was 120%, up 1% quarter-over-quarter and 9% year-over-year [6][24] - Gross margin was 74.9%, slightly below the long-term target range of 75%-77% [6][24] - Operating profit was $89.6 million, with an operating margin of 14.6%, consistent year-over-year [7][26] - Free cash flow reached $99.4 million, or 16% of revenue, compared to 10% in the same period last year [27]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- Revenue from large customers contributed 73% of total revenue in Q4, up from 69% in the same quarter last year [22][24] - New Annual Contract Value (ACV) grew nearly 50% year-over-year, marking a record quarter in absolute ACV dollars [8] - The company added a record number of customers spending over $1 million per year for the fifth consecutive quarter [8]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- The U.S. represented 49% of revenue, increasing by 31% year-over-year, while EMEA and APAC represented 27% and 16% of revenue, increasing by 31% and 50% year-over-year, respectively [22] - The company ended the year with 269 customers spending over $1 million, a 55% increase year-over-year [24]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is transitioning from product-led growth to true enterprise sales, with a focus on enhancing its go-to-market strategy [8] - The management highlighted a shift towards AI-driven demand for Cloudflare services, positioning the company as a critical infrastructure provider for the emerging Agentic Internet [17][20] - The company aims to define the future business model of the internet, moving away from traditional advertising and subscription models [43][48]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ed confidence in the company's ability to navigate the evolving tech landscape, particularly with the rise of AI agents [34][35] - The company is focused on maintaining capital efficiency while investing in growth opportunities driven by increased demand for its services [37][38] - Management anticipates continued strong performance in 2026, with revenue guidance of $2.785 billion to $2.795 billion, representing a 28%-29% year-over-year increase [30] Other Important Information - The company reported a total of 332,000 paying customers, with a record addition of nearly 37,000 customers sequentially [23] - Remaining performance obligations (RPO) reached $2.496 billion, a 48% year-over-year increase [28] Q&A Session Summary Question: Impact of AI agents on Cloudflare - Management believes the company is well-positioned to benefit from the rise of AI agents, which are driving increased demand for Cloudflare's services [34][35] Question: Evolution of internet traffic and new acquisitions - Management discussed the integration of new acquisitions like Human Native and Astro, which are aimed at defining future business models and enhancing developer capabilities [42][43] Question: Large deal pipeline and engagement - Management noted a strong pipeline for large deals, emphasizing the importance of deep customer relationships and the ability to provide scalable, cost-effective solutions [58][59] Question: Pool of funds contracting and revenue variability - Management indicated that pool of funds contracts represent customer trust and are expected to grow, although they may introduce some revenue variability [63][66] Question: Increased demand for core application services - Management highlighted a significant uptick in demand for core application services, particularly from AI companies needing robust security and scalability [70][75]

Cloudflare(NET) - 2025 Q3 - Earnings Call Transcript
2025-10-30 22:00
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- The company achieved revenue of $562 million, representing a year-over-year increase of 30.7% [5][21] - Gross margin was reported at 75.3%, within the long-term target range of 75% to 77% [5][23] - Operating profit reached $85.9 million, with an operating margin of 15.3%, an increase of 50 basis points year over year [5][25] - Free cash flow for the quarter was $75 million, or 13% of revenue, compared to $45.3 million, or 11% of revenue in the same period last year [26]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- The number of large customers (those paying more than $100,000 per year) increased by 23% year over year, totaling 4,009 [5][22] - Revenue contribution from large customers grew to 73% of total revenue, up from 67% in the same quarter last year [5][22] - Dollar-based net retention rate improved to 119%, up 5 percentage points quarter over quarter [5][23]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- U.S. revenue represented 50% of total revenue, increasing by 31% year over year [21][22] - EMEA accounted for 27% of revenue with a 26% year-over-year increase, while APAC represented 15% of revenue with a 43% year-over-year increase [21][22]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is transitioning from a product-led growth model to a true enterprise sales approach, which is driving larger deal sizes and increased sales productivity [6][33] - The focus on innovation and operational excellence is evident in the strong financial results and growth in customer metrics [20][28] - The company aims to achieve $5 billion in annualized revenue by Q4 2028, with a projected $3 billion annualized revenue run rate by Q4 2026 [29]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management expressed optimism about the future, highlighting the transformative potential of AI and the company's role in shaping the future of the internet [19][60] - The company is focused on ensuring that all businesses, regardless of size, can participate in the evolving digital landscape [63] Other Important Information - The company announced participation in upcoming technology conferences, indicating ongoing engagement with the industry [4] - A key executive, CJ Desai, is leaving the company to pursue a CEO role at another technology firm, which management views as a testament to the company's ability to develop leaders [6][9] Q&A Session Summary Question: What drove the acceleration in RPO growth this quarter? - Management attributed the acceleration to a transformation towards enterprise sales, increased average deal sizes, and strong performance from large customer cohorts [32][34] Question: Are sales productivity gains flattening out? - Management believes that sales productivity will continue to improve due to the caliber of new team members and the ramping up of sales capacity [39] Question: What advantages does the integration with Oracle OCI provide? - The integration allows Oracle customers to access Cloudflare's tools within OCI, facilitating a multi-cloud future with consistent security and network performance [40][41] Question: How is the company addressing capacity constraints in Workers? - Management stated that they are not capacity constrained due to their network architecture, which allows for efficient workload management across global resources [44][46] Question: What is the company's approach to quantum-safe security? - The company is proactively working on quantum-safe cryptography in partnership with Google, ensuring that security measures are in place ahead of potential future threats [73][75]
Cloudflare vs. Fastly: Which Stock Has the Edge on CDN Space?
ZACKS· 2025-07-10 17:35
Industry Overview - The content delivery network (CDN) space is expected to grow at a CAGR of 18.04% from 2025 to 2034, indicating strong industry growth potential [1][2]. Company Analysis: Cloudflare - Cloudflare focuses on global expansion and offers a high-performance CDN platform that enhances content delivery while ensuring secure web connectivity [3][4]. - The company employs advanced technologies such as tiered caching and Argo smart routing to optimize delivery efficiency [3]. - Cloudflare's revenue is significantly influenced by international sales, making it vulnerable to U.S. tariffs and competitive pressures from major players like Amazon and Akamai [5]. - Despite revenue growth, Cloudflare's margins are under pressure due to competitive pricing strategies and heavy investments in sales and marketing [6]. - The Zacks Consensus Estimate for Cloudflare's 2025 revenues is $2.09 billion, reflecting a year-over-year growth of 25.4%, while earnings are estimated at 79 cents, indicating a growth of 5.33% [6][7]. Company Analysis: Fastly - Fastly specializes in high-performance, programmable CDN solutions, providing customers with control through dedicated servers within private networks [9][10]. - The company emphasizes faster first-byte delivery and offers features like DDoS protection and advanced rate limiting [10][11]. - Fastly's CDN platform is designed for efficiency, with capabilities that reduce costs and enhance configurability [11]. - The Zacks Consensus Estimate for Fastly's 2025 loss is projected at 9 cents, indicating a year-over-year improvement of 25% [12][13]. Stock Performance and Valuation - Year-to-date, Cloudflare's stock has increased by 69.5%, while Fastly's stock has decreased by 26% [14]. - Cloudflare trades at a forward sales multiple of 28.19X, significantly higher than Fastly's multiple of 1.67X [15]. - Fastly is noted for its robust bottom-line growth expectations and comparatively lower valuation, giving it a potential edge over Cloudflare [17].

Can Cloudflare's Workers Platform Lead Its Next Phase of Growth?
ZACKS· 2025-06-11 14:50
Core Insights - Cloudflare's Workers platform is emerging as a significant driver of future growth, highlighted by a record deal exceeding $100 million, indicating a shift in perception among large customers towards Cloudflare's capabilities beyond security and networking [1][10] Company Performance - In the first quarter of 2025, Cloudflare reported a remarkable 4,000% year-over-year increase in inference requests on its Workers AI tool, showcasing strong growth in AI-driven usage [4][10] - The company's shares have increased by 66.5% year-to-date, significantly outperforming the Zacks Internet - Software industry's growth of 13.2% [9] Product Development - The Workers platform, launched in 2017, has attracted over three million developers, facilitating the building and running of applications closer to users [2] - The introduction of the Model Context Protocol (MCP) server within the Workers platform aims to enhance AI model integration, enabling clients to deploy AI agents for various tasks, which could lead to increased upselling and customer acquisition [5][10] Competitive Landscape - Cloudflare competes with major players like Alphabet and Amazon, which also offer serverless and container-based edge deployment solutions. However, Cloudflare's configuration-less auto-scaling and high-performance global network position it favorably in this competitive environment [6][8] Valuation and Earnings Estimates - Cloudflare's forward price-to-sales ratio stands at 26.61X, significantly higher than the industry average of 5.68X, indicating a premium valuation [11] - The Zacks Consensus Estimate for Cloudflare's fiscal 2025 and 2026 earnings suggests year-over-year growth of 5.33% and 31.62%, respectively, although recent revisions indicate downward adjustments for both years [12]
Cloudflare(NET) - 2025 Q1 - Earnings Call Transcript
2025-05-08 22:02
Financial Data and Key Metrics Changes - Cloudflare achieved revenue of $479.1 million, representing a 27% year-over-year increase [9][27] - The gross margin was 77.1%, above the long-term target of 75% to 77% [11][29] - Operating profit was $56 million, with an operating margin of 11.7%, an increase of 50 basis points year-over-year [32] - Free cash flow was $52.9 million, or 11% of revenue, compared to $35.6 million, or 9% of revenue, in the same period last year [35] Business Line Data and Key Metrics Changes - The number of customers paying more than $100,000 increased by 23% year-over-year, totaling 3,527 [9][28] - Revenue contribution from large customers grew to 69% of total revenue, up from 67% in the first quarter of the previous year [9][28] - Dollar-based net retention was 111%, consistent quarter-over-quarter [10][29] Market Data and Key Metrics Changes - U.S. revenue represented 49% of total revenue, increasing by 20% year-over-year [27] - EMEA accounted for 28% of revenue, with a 27% year-over-year increase [27] - APAC represented 15% of revenue, showing a significant 54% year-over-year growth [27] Company Strategy and Development Direction - The company is focused on disciplined execution and investing in go-to-market strategies, which have shown positive returns [14][48] - Cloudflare is positioning itself as a mission-critical partner for customers, emphasizing the importance of its innovative products and engineering capabilities [14][24] - The company is actively pursuing large contracts and has secured its largest contract in history, exceeding $100 million [13][15] Management's Comments on Operating Environment and Future Outlook - Management noted that the current global environment is more volatile than in previous quarters, but the company remains committed to its strategy [12][14] - The company is optimistic about long-term opportunities despite short-term volatility, focusing on customer needs and operational efficiency [14][38] - Management expects revenue for Q2 2025 to be in the range of $500 million to $505 million, representing a 25% year-over-year increase [37][38] Other Important Information - The company has seen a significant increase in DDoS attacks, with a 300% year-over-year rise, but its architecture allows it to absorb these attacks without additional costs [58][60] - Cloudflare's investments in AI and developer platforms have resulted in substantial growth, with AI inference requests up nearly 4000% year-over-year [22][23] Q&A Session Summary Question: Trends observed through early May regarding traffic and tariffs - Management indicated that there has been no significant change in internet traffic patterns despite tariff discussions, with traffic remaining steady [41][46] Question: Insights on margin performance and CapEx spending - Management reiterated a focus on the 40% rule for margins and indicated that there are still more margin opportunities than revenue opportunities [47][48] Question: Sales productivity and capacity tracking in the enterprise segment - Management expressed satisfaction with improvements in sales productivity and anticipated continued increases in sales capacity as new hires ramp up [52][54] Question: Impact of DDoS attacks on business - Management noted that the company’s architecture allows it to handle large-scale DDoS attacks effectively, without incurring additional costs [58][60] Question: Trends in the SaaS market and winning larger deals - Management highlighted that Cloudflare has caught up on critical features and offers superior performance compared to competitors, leading to increased success in securing larger deals [67][70] Question: Government sector traction - Management noted that governments are increasingly adopting zero trust approaches and choosing Cloudflare for its comprehensive solutions [73][74]
